Output f63301f71880ed40c723e13138de70abfc9b9aa7e29676cb437e1a9e99ae81e1:0

value
1968000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8403f29a9bff340ede49ef62f5a96d69128189 OP_EQUAL
address
3Hh4KhvGW4azQ75KubzXRNW9opJGZXL7vp
transaction
f63301f71880ed40c723e13138de70abfc9b9aa7e29676cb437e1a9e99ae81e1
confirmations
478602
spent
true